Atlas Copco Dryer Selection Guide
Atlas Copco offers refrigerated, desiccant and membrane compressed air drying technologies across a broad range of air-quality requirements. The right choice depends on pressure dew point, operating conditions, airflow and lifecycle cost.
Choose an Atlas Copco refrigerated dryer for most indoor general-purpose systems requiring a pressure dew point near 37°F. Choose an Atlas Copco desiccant dryer when the process requires significantly drier air, including common -40°F applications or colder conditions.

System Design
The final system should include correct prefiltration, drains, downstream filtration and condensate management.
| Application Need | Recommended Starting Point | Why | What to Verify |
|---|---|---|---|
| Indoor general plant air | Atlas Copco refrigerated dryer | Efficient moisture control near a +3°C / 37°F pressure dew point | Corrected CFM, voltage and ambient rating. |
| Outdoor or freeze-sensitive piping | Atlas Copco desiccant dryer | Lower pressure dew point reduces condensation and freezing risk | Select below the coldest expected line temperature. |
| Very low dew point | Atlas Copco desiccant or specialized dryer | Desiccant systems can support significantly lower dew points | Confirm exact model, regeneration method and filtration. |
| Compact point-of-use application | Atlas Copco membrane or compact dryer where appropriate | Small footprint and no refrigeration circuit | Confirm purge loss, inlet filtration and required dew point. |
Use bulk-water separation, reliable drains and the required prefiltration.
Apply correction factors for pressure, inlet temperature, ambient temperature and peak airflow.
Size filters, dryers and piping as one system.
